Greece in April
Spring proper, and the start of the season in the south. Go for the flowers and the sites; the sea is still too cold for most.
April is warm enough to be pleasant everywhere — highs of around 20°C in Athens, Heraklion and Rhodes — and the countryside is at its most beautiful. Crete, Rhodes and the Peloponnese are the best choices: long walks, gorges, monasteries and archaeological sites without heat or crowds.
Some island hotels open in April, many more around Easter or in May, so check before booking. In 2027 Orthodox Easter falls on 2 May, which puts Holy Week at the very end of April — the most atmospheric week of the Greek year, and a busy one on the roads and ferries.

Where to go this month

Greece’s largest island is almost a country of its own: Minoan palaces at Knossos and Phaistos, Venetian harbours in Chania and Rethymno, gorges in the White Mountains and lagoon beaches like Balos and Elafonisi. Plan for distance, and for more than a week.

Rhodes pairs a walled medieval town built by the Knights of St John with Lindos, a sheltered sandy east coast and a wild, windy west. Big, easy to reach and good in the shoulder seasons, it rewards travellers who rent a car.

Nafplio is the Peloponnese’s most graceful harbour town: Venetian fortresses, marble lanes and seafront tavernas, within an easy drive of Mycenae, Tiryns and the theatre at Epidaurus. Base here for ancient sites by day and the waterfront by night.

Athens pairs the Acropolis and some of the world’s great museums with a working, late-night city and a coastline of beaches and coves running south to the Temple of Poseidon at Sounion. It is also where most Greek island trips begin.

Meteora and Delphi are mainland Greece at its most dramatic: Byzantine monasteries on sandstone pillars above Kalambaka, and Apollo's sanctuary on the slopes of Mount Parnassus. Two World Heritage sites that pair well on a road trip from Athens or Thessaloniki.
What is on, what is shut
- 18 April: free admission at the Acropolis, Knossos, Mystras and other state sites.
- Good Friday 2027 is 30 April; Easter Sunday 2 May.
- Delos boats from Mykonos restart from April; site hours lengthen through the month.
- Cruise passenger fee at Santorini and Mykonos: €12 in April.
